All-in-one AI app with built-in RAG, agents, and no-code agent builder
Top 0.6% on sourcepulse
AnythingLLM is a comprehensive, self-hostable AI application designed for individuals and teams to build private, document-aware ChatGPT-like experiences. It offers a user-friendly interface for chatting with documents, leveraging Retrieval-Augmented Generation (RAG), AI agents, and extensive customization options, with a focus on ease of setup and broad compatibility.
How It Works
AnythingLLM employs a monorepo architecture with distinct frontend (React/ViteJS), server (Node.js/Express), and document collector components. Documents are segmented into "workspaces" for isolated context management. The system supports a wide array of LLMs, embedders, and vector databases, allowing users to select their preferred stack for local or remote deployment.
Quick Start & Requirements
yarn setup
(development), docker compose up
(Docker).Highlighted Details
Maintenance & Community
Maintained by Mintplex Labs. Community support channels are not explicitly listed, but contribution guidelines are provided.
Licensing & Compatibility
MIT License. Fully compatible with commercial and closed-source applications.
Limitations & Caveats
Multi-user support and the embeddable chat widget are only available in the Docker version. The project includes opt-out telemetry for usage analytics, which is processed by PostHog.
19 hours ago
1 day